The book every parent needs right now.Give your child the tools to build resilience and self-soothe in an increasingly unsettled world.

Kids today face an increasingly uncertain future, and mental health issues among children--including depression, anxiety, and toxic stress--are skyrocketing. As a parent, you want to equip your child with the coping skills and tools needed to stay resilient and confident, even in the face of extreme difficulty. But where do you start?

Polyvagal Parenting is evidence-based, written by real experts, and recommended by leading mental health professionals. Based on cutting-edge polyvagal theory, this book offers powerful practices that you and your child can use to prevent toxic stress and anxiety, and help them feel safe and grounded--no matter what challenges in life arise. You'll learn to help your child deal with stress in the moment, manage emotions, and soothe an overwhelmed nervous system. Most importantly, you'll discover techniques to help your child build the tenacity needed to reach their goals and grow to be a happy, healthy adult.

Children must feel safe in order to learn and grow. With this groundbreaking guide, you and your child will learn the skills needed to thrive in an anxious and overwhelming world.

Author Biography

Paul North is an Australian psychologist with more than thirty-five years of clinical experience in developmental disabilities, trauma therapy, and nervous system-informed care. His work with children, families, teachers, and adults has been shaped by a deep interest in how safety, connection, and compassion support healing and resilience.

Paul began integrating polyvagal-informed care into his clinical work, teaching, and writing in 2011. He has led assessment services for children with suspected autism and developmental delay, held senior clinical and consulting roles in public health and disability services, and presented internationally on polyvagal theory and the Safe and Sound Protocol. Paul holds a Master of Arts (Honors) in psychology from the University of Wollongong, and a master's degree from the University of Sydney.

Lydia So is a developmental pediatrician, researcher, and author whose work focuses on child development, including disability, autism, ADHD, and emotional and behavioral difficulties. She is committed to helping parents and professionals look beneath behavior and respond to children with more confidence, compassion, and connection.

So leads a multidisciplinary child development assessment team, integrating clinical care, teaching, research, and quality improvement to improve developmental assessment and support for children and families. She received a bachelor of medicine and surgery from the University of Auckland, and a master of public health and tropical medicine with distinction from James Cook University. She is a fellow of the Royal Australasian College of Physicians, Pediatrics and Child Health Division.

Michael Allison is a performance consultant specializing in optimizing health, resilience, and performance for various clients--from executives and athletes to sports psychologists and creatives. He has certified hundreds of professionals worldwide in his Play Zone methodology, which applies polyvagal theory and is endorsed by Stephen W. Porges. He writes for Psychology Today on his platform, The Pressure Paradox, and consults for major sports organizations.

Michael is a keynote speaker and educational partner with the Polyvagal Institute, offering accredited programs and authoring influential works on polyvagal theory, including coauthoring a chapter on empathy and compassion with Stephen Porges in Polyvagal Perspectives.

Foreword writer Stephen W. Porges, PhD, is Distinguished University Scientist at Indiana University. An internationally recognized researcher, he developed polyvagal theory, a groundbreaking framework that links the autonomic nervous system to emotional regulation, social connection, trauma, and mental health. He is also the creator of the Safe and Sound Protocol(TM) and cofounder of the Polyvagal Institute.
